3 The following Patient Group Direction for Supply of Amoxicillin by Community Pharmacists to patients with an exacerbation of COPD may be used from the following business/practice: Name: Address: YOU MUST BE AUTHORISED BY NAME, UNDER THE CURRENT VERSION OF THIS PGD BEFORE YOU ATTEMPT TO WORK ACCORDING TO IT CLINICAL CONDITION Indication To allow Community Pharmacists to supply amoxicillin to patients with an infective exacerbation of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ease (COPD) Inclusion Criteria Definite diagnosis of COPD Infective exacerbation characterised by development or increase in sputum purulence and one or more of the following - increase in shortness of breath - increase in sputum volume Patient has Forth Valley COPD self-management plan agreed with GP which allows for treatment from Community Pharmacist Exclusion Criteria 1. Known allergy to amoxicillin, penicillin or cephalosporin 2. Pregnancy 3. Breast Feeding 4.Course of antibiotics within the last month with no resolution of symptoms 5. More than 2 supplies by community pharmacist in any 3 month period 6. Patient does not have Forth Valley COPD self-management plan at time of presentation Caution/ Need for Warfarin therapy Advise patient to contact GP Practice as soon further advice as practical to arrange to have INR checked. Action if Patient declines or is excluded 1. Refer to PGD for Doxycycline 2, 3, 4, 5 & 6. Refer patient to GP or Out of Hours via Professional to Professional Line 3 -

4 DRUG DETAILS Name, form & strength of medicine Legal Status Route/ Method Dosage Frequency Duration of treatment Maximum or minimum treatment period Quantity to Supply/ administer Side Effects Amoxicillin 500mg capsules POM Oral 500mg Three times a day 5 days 15 The following convention has been utilised for the classification of undesirable effects:- Very common (>1/10), common (>1/100, <1/10), uncommon (>1/1000,<1/100), rare (>1/10,000, <1/1000), very rare (<1/10,000) The majority of side effects listed below are not unique to amoxicillin and may occur when using other penicillins. Unless otherwise stated, the frequency of adverse events has been derived from more than 30 years of post-marketing reports. Blood and lymphatic system disorders Very rare: Reversible leucopenia (including severe neutropenia or agranulocytosis), reversible thrombocytopenia and haemolytic anaemia. Prolongation of bleeding time and prothrombin Immune system disorders Very rare: As with other antibiotics, severe allergic reactions, including angioneurotic oedema, anaphylaxis, serum sickness and hypersensitivity vasculitis. If a hypersensitivity reaction is reported, the treatment must be discontinued. Nervous system disorders Very rare: Hyperkinesia, dizziness and convulsions. Convulsions may occur in patients with impaired renal function or in those receiving high doses. Gastrointestinal disorders Clinical Trial Data *Common: Diarrhoea and nausea. *Uncommon: Vomiting. Post-marketing Data Very rare: Mucocutaneous candidiasis and antibiotic associated colitis (including pseudomembraneous colitis and haemorrhagic colitis). 4 -

5 Hepato-biliary disorders Very rare: Hepatitis and cholestatic jaundice. A moderate rise in AST and/or ALT. The significance of a rise in AST and/or ALT is unclear. Skin and subcutaneous tissue disorders Clinical Trial Data *Common: Skin rash *Uncommon: Urticaria and pruritus Post-marketing Data Very rare: Skin reactions such as erythema multiforme, Stevens- Johnson syndrome, toxic epidermal necrolysis, bullous and exfoliative dermatitis and acute generalised exanthematous pustulosis (AGEP) Renal and urinary tract disorders Very rare: Interstitial nephritis. Very rare: Crystalluria For a full list of side effects refer to Summary of Product Characteristics. Advice to patient/carer Follow up All adverse reactions that are serious or result in harm should be reported to the MHRA through the Yellow Card Scheme. Warfarin therapy Advise patient to contact GP Practice as soon as practical to arrange to have INR checked. Inform patients of possible side effects and their management. The Drug Manufacturer Patient Information Leaflet should be given. Patients not improving after a few days of starting antibiotic course or if any deterioration should be advised to contact GP or OOH service. 6 REFERRAL ARRANGEMENTS & AUDIT TRAIL Referral arrangements Patients who are not improving or feel their condition is getting worse should seek urgent treatment from their GP or through NHS24 out of hours Records/audit trail Record of supply must be made on PMR and in the patient s selfmanagement card. This should include the date of supply, the dosing instructions and the advice given re side effects and follow up. The record on the PMR should include the name of the pharmacist making the supply and criteria satisfied for supply i.e. presenting symptoms A computer or manual record of all patients receiving amoxicillin through this PGD must be kept for audit purposes. Reference sources and comments The patient s GP must be made aware of the supply within 72 hours of supply being made using the agreed pro-forma. 1.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ease.
